Adjusted Model: adjusted for maternal ethic, maternal age at delivery, maternal education, marital status, residence, maternal prepregnancy obesity, multiple births, infant gender, and family history of CHD, maternal smoking/drinking, maternal diabetes/hypertension, maternal folic acid supplementation
aOR adjusted odds ratio CI confidence interval OR odds ratio VSD Ventricular septal defect
a Women were designated as having low event if the life events index score was 0–1 and as having high event if it was ≥2. Women were designated as having low social support if the social support index was 0–4 and as having high support if it was ≥5
* p value < 0.05; ** p value < 0.01
